What to bring with you:

Try to bring enough kit to last you for your stay.  Kit can include t-shirts or football shirts, shorts, socks, boots, trainers, shinpads and a drinks bottle.  Please try and wear-in your boots before visiting the school.  Some new boots can often give you very sore feet.  Moulded studs are probably more suitable for our summer time courses.  Casual clothes for the evenings and toiletries.  A laundry service is available for £10. Please ensure that all belongings are named including boots and shinpads, many children will possess the same replica shirts and boots and this will help if they get lost.

Accommodation:

BCSSA students will be accommodated in The Manchester Didsbury Travelodge Hotel which is a comfortable, modern hotel in South Manchester, conveniently situated adjacent to our Parrswood Campus.   BCSSA will be taking over the entire hotel.

It is ideally located 4.9 miles from Manchester International Airport and just 6 miles south of Manchester City centre.

The Manchester Didsbury Travelodge Hotel is a 4-storey modern building

The players will be allocated twin or triple rooms with modern facilities. Every room has its own en-suite bathroom housing a bath and showering facilities. There is a remote controlled TV in every room  Also for older players there will be complimentary tea and coffee making facilities. Towels will be provided throughout the stay.

The double and triple rooms are Travelodge family rooms which consist of a double bed, a bed settee and a pull out bed on a base. These beds are superior to the student accommodation that we have used in the past but we cannot guarantee any player that they will necessarily be allocated the double bed.

The double beds are made up, while the sofa bed and pull out bed linen is available for players to make on arrival.

Meals:

Meal times are approximately:

Breakfast 8.00
Lunch 12.30
Dinner 17.30

Breakfast is continental style but also with hot option.  Lunch is a two-course meal and Dinner is also two courses with a choice of at least two hot dishes including a vegetarian option.  A salad bar is provided and there is a dessert.

Should you have any special dietary requirements please let us know prior to your arrival.

Pocket Money

Parents and Guardians always ask us how much pocket money is required. The amount that players bring varies widely. The following is  a guide only. A small amount of pocket money is all that is required for the tuck shop The cost of evening visit to Parrswood Entertainment Complex is generally under £10.   Many players like to purchase football merchandise on the days that we visit a Premiership Club.

We recommend that all residents deposit their money and any valuables in our Soccer Schools bank for security.  The bank is open daily  to withdraw funds.
